How to move a website to a new host – step-by-step

  1. Add your domain name at your new host.
  2. Move your site’s files using FTP.
  3. Export your site’s database from your old host.
  4. Create a new database and import it to your new host.
  5. Update configuration details if needed.
  6. Test your site.
  7. Move custom email addresses.

What is involved in website migration?

What is website migration? A website migration describes any event that changes a website so significantly that it can affect the site’s visibility in search results. Examples of these events include moving the site to a new domain, updating the website’s structure and design, or adding new content to the site.

How much does it cost to run a website monthly?

How Much Does Building a Website Typically Cost? On average, though, it costs around $200 to build a website, with an ongoing cost of around $50 per month to maintain it. This estimate is higher if you hire a designer or developer – expect an upfront charge of around $6,000, with an ongoing cost of $1,000 per year.

How long does it take to migrate server?

Depending on a variety of factors, including the amount of data being migrated, the stability of the original server, or other unforeseeable issues, a typical migration can take anywhere from a few days to a few weeks. It is best to plan for this process to take a few weeks.

How can I move my website to a new server?

For those who are running a static website (site with no database), all you need to do is download everything (.html, .jpg, .mov files) from your existing hosting server and upload them to your new host according to the old folder structure. The move can be done quickly using a FTP / sFTP agent.
